pphoto of trudy thomas Mrs Trudy Thomas

BSc (Hons), MSc (Com Pharm), MRPharmS

Clinical Lecturer

Trudy qualified as a pharmacist in 1988 and worked as a community pharmacist and Primary Care Trust adviser for both Swale and Canterbury PCTs. Trudy has extensive experience of postgraduate continuing education as a local tutor for the Centre for Postgraduate Pharmacy Education (CPPE) from 1992 to 2005. Trudy is joint head of clinical and professional practice and programme lead for the taught postgraduate programmes. She is programme leader for the PgCert in Independent and Supplementary Prescribing and as well as being course co-ordinator for a number of the Postgraduate Courses.

Director of Learning and Quality (postgraduate), taught postgraduate programmes lead. Course Leader for 16 postgraduate courses (190 credits)

Trudy is undertaking a PhD which looks at the role of the community pharmacist to support people with mild to moderate depression through an individually tailored physical activity programme.
